Bridging the neutral and ground at the outlet is against code. When you plug in something in the outlet, the neutral will be live, as it closes the circuit. If the ground is wired to the neutral , the ground of the applicance will also be live.


Thank you for your question regarding the Neutral-to-Ground Bond in the main panel. The short answer to your question is that the neutral-to-ground bond is needed to properly operate the circuit breakers.

At the service panel (ONLY AT THE SERVICE PANEL - HUGELY IMPORTANT ) the neutral bus bar is bonded to ground.


So you should see the ground lead and neutral tied to the same bus (the neutral bus bar).
